Loofah Botany: What Every Grower Needs to Know

The loofah plant confuses many newcomers who expect something resembling a sea sponge. In reality, Luffa belongs to the gourd family Cucurbitaceae, sharing ancestry with cucumbers, melons, and squash. Two species dominate commercial and home cultivation, each with distinct characteristics affecting final product quality.

Comparing Luffa Species for Home Growing

Understanding species differences helps you select the right variety for your goals and growing conditions.

CharacteristicLuffa aegyptiacaLuffa acutangula
Common NamesSmooth loofah, Egyptian loofah, sponge gourdRidged loofah, angled luffa, Chinese okra
Fruit ShapeCylindrical, smooth exteriorProminently ridged lengthwise
Mature Length30 to 75 cm typical20 to 45 cm typical
Fiber TextureFine, dense, uniformCoarser, less consistent
Primary UseBody care sponges, premium applicationsCulinary when young, utility scrubbing
Growing DifficultyModerateModerate to easy
Days to Maturity150 to 200120 to 150

For body care applications, Luffa aegyptiaca delivers superior results. This species originated in the Nile Valley where cultivation continues producing the world’s finest specimens. Egyptian growers have refined techniques over thousands of years, achieving fiber density ratings that home growers in less ideal climates rarely match.

The Anatomy of a Loofah Gourd

Understanding internal structure helps you recognize maturity and process harvested gourds effectively. A developing loofah contains several distinct components.

The outer skin starts dark green, gradually yellowing as the gourd matures. Beneath this protective layer, the fibrous network develops from vascular tissue, creating the sponge structure. Seeds form in chambers throughout the length, eventually loosening as the gourd dries. The internal pulp, present in immature fruits, gradually dessicates as fibers strengthen.

Planning Your Loofah Garden: Location and Timing

Successful loofah cultivation requires thoughtful planning before a single seed enters the soil. Location selection and timing determine whether you harvest abundant quality gourds or face disappointment.

Evaluating Your Growing Zone

Loofah demands extended warm weather, making climate assessment essential. The following guidelines help determine your approach.

Climate Suitability Assessment

Your ClimateRecommended StrategyExpected Yield Potential
Frost-free year-roundDirect sow anytime during warm monthsExcellent, multiple harvests possible
180 plus frost-free daysDirect sow after soil warmsVery good, full vine maturity
150 to 180 frost-free daysStart indoors 6 to 8 weeks earlyGood with careful timing
120 to 150 frost-free daysIndoor start plus season extensionModerate, smaller gourds likely
Under 120 frost-free daysGreenhouse cultivation requiredLimited without controlled environment

Gardeners in marginal climates can extend their season using black plastic mulch to warm soil, floating row covers for frost protection, and south-facing walls that radiate heat. These techniques add 2 to 4 weeks on each end of the growing season.

Site Selection Criteria

Choose your planting location based on these essential factors.

Sun Exposure: Loofah requires minimum 6 to 8 hours of direct sunlight daily. Southern exposure maximizes light in northern hemisphere gardens. Inadequate sun produces weak vines and few fruits.

Vertical Space: Plan for vines reaching 20 to 30 feet in length. Sturdy trellises, fences, or arbors provide necessary support. Horizontal growing wastes garden space and produces curved, unmarketable gourds.

Soil Drainage: Standing water kills loofah roots within days. Raised beds or mounded rows improve drainage in heavy clay soils. Sandy loam with organic matter amendments creates ideal conditions.

Wind Protection: While mature vines tolerate moderate wind, young plants and developing fruits benefit from wind breaks. Strong winds damage flowers, reducing fruit set.

From Seed to Sprout: Starting Your Loofah Plants

Germinating loofah seeds successfully sets the foundation for healthy vines and abundant harvests. These seeds feature hard outer coats requiring special treatment for reliable sprouting.

Seed Preparation Techniques

Before planting, prepare seeds to improve germination rates dramatically.

Scarification Method: Gently nick the seed coat with a file or sandpaper on the rounded end, avoiding the pointed tip where the root emerges. This creates entry points for water absorption.

Soaking Protocol: Submerge scarified seeds in room temperature water for 24 to 48 hours. Seeds should swell noticeably. Discard any that float after 24 hours as these typically lack viable embryos.

Pre-sprouting Option: Wrap soaked seeds in damp paper towels inside a plastic bag. Place in a warm location around 25 to 30 degrees Celsius. Check daily and plant immediately when white root tips emerge, usually within 5 to 10 days.

Indoor Starting Process

For regions requiring head starts, follow this timeline and procedure.

Indoor Starting Schedule

WeekActivityDetails
8 weeks before transplantBegin seed preparationScarify and soak seeds
7 to 8 weeks beforePlant in containersUse 4 inch biodegradable pots
6 to 7 weeks beforeMaintain warmthKeep soil 21 to 27 degrees Celsius
5 to 6 weeks beforeGermination occursExpect sprouts within 7 to 14 days
4 to 5 weeks beforeProvide strong lightSouth window or grow lights 14 to 16 hours
2 to 3 weeks beforeBegin hardening offGradual outdoor exposure
1 week beforeFinal hardeningFull days outdoors in protected spot
Transplant dayMove to gardenAfter all frost danger passes

Use biodegradable pots that plant directly into the ground, as loofah roots resent disturbance. Peat pots, coir pots, or newspaper pots all work well. Avoid plastic containers requiring root-disturbing transplanting.

Direct Sowing for Warm Climates

Gardeners blessed with long growing seasons can skip indoor starting entirely. Wait until soil temperatures consistently measure 18 degrees Celsius or higher at 4 inch depth. Plant seeds 1 inch deep, 2 to 3 seeds per hole, spacing holes 6 to 8 feet apart. Thin to strongest seedling once plants establish.


Nurturing Vigorous Vines: Care Throughout the Growing Season

Between planting and harvest, consistent care determines both quantity and quality of your loofah crop. Attention to watering, feeding, and pest management produces the robust vines that support heavy fruit loads.

Watering Requirements by Growth Stage

Loofah water needs vary significantly through the season. This schedule optimizes growth without encouraging disease.

Growth StageWeekly Water NeedsFrequencyNotes
Seedling establishment0.5 to 1 inchLight, frequentKeep consistently moist
Vegetative growth1 to 1.5 inchesEvery 3 to 4 daysDeep soaking preferred
Flowering1.5 to 2 inchesEvery 2 to 3 daysCritical for fruit set
Fruit development2 to 2.5 inchesEvery 2 to 3 daysMaximum water uptake period
Maturation and dryingReduce graduallyWeekly or lessExcess moisture delays drying

Water at soil level using drip irrigation or careful hand watering. Wet foliage promotes fungal diseases including powdery mildew and downy mildew. Morning watering allows any splashed leaves to dry before evening.

Fertilization Program

Heavy-feeding loofah vines deplete soil nutrients quickly. A balanced feeding program maintains vigor throughout the long growing season.

Pre-planting: Incorporate 3 to 4 inches of aged compost and balanced granular fertilizer into planting area.

Early Growth: Apply nitrogen-rich fertilizer every 2 to 3 weeks to support leaf and vine development. Fish emulsion, blood meal, or balanced synthetic fertilizers all work effectively.

Flowering Transition: Switch to phosphorus-heavy fertilizer when first flowers appear. This encourages abundant blooms and strong fruit set. Bone meal or bloom-boosting formulas support this stage.

Fruit Development: Continue phosphorus feeding with added potassium for fiber development. Reduce nitrogen to prevent excessive foliage at fruit expense.

Pollination Management

Loofah produces separate male and female flowers on the same vine. Male flowers appear first, often causing concern among new growers who see blooms but no fruit. Female flowers follow 1 to 2 weeks later, identifiable by the miniature gourd swelling at their base.

Natural Pollination: Bees and other pollinators transfer pollen effectively when populations are healthy. Encourage pollinators by avoiding pesticides during morning flowering hours and planting companion flowers nearby.

Hand Pollination: In areas with limited pollinators or for greenhouse growing, hand pollination ensures fruit set. Using a small brush or cotton swab, collect pollen from freshly opened male flowers and transfer to the sticky stigma of female flowers. Pollinate in early morning when pollen is most viable.

Recognizing Maturity: When to Harvest Your Loofah Gourds at Home

Harvest timing separates excellent loofahs from mediocre ones. Pick too early and fibers remain weak and prone to disintegration. Wait too long in humid conditions and mold destroys your crop. Learning to read maturity indicators ensures you harvest your loofah gourds at home at the perfect moment.

Visual and Physical Maturity Indicators

Monitor developing gourds for these signs of readiness.

Color Changes: Maturing gourds transition from dark green through yellow-green to yellow and finally tan or brown. This progression indicates internal drying and fiber strengthening.

Weight Reduction: Mature gourds feel noticeably lighter than immature ones as water content decreases. A fully ready gourd feels almost hollow compared to its earlier heaviness.

Skin Texture: The smooth, taut skin of growing gourds becomes wrinkled and papery as they dry. You may see the fiber pattern showing through the thinning outer layer.

Stem Condition: The stem connecting gourd to vine yellows and begins drying as the plant naturally redirects resources away from mature fruit.

The Shake Test: Shake suspect gourds gently. Mature specimens produce a rattling sound from loose seeds inside. No sound indicates continued internal development.

Harvest Decision Matrix

Use this guide to determine appropriate action for gourds at various stages.

Condition ObservedRecommended ActionReasoning
Green skin, heavy, firmLeave on vineStill developing, fibers weak
Yellow-green, moderate weightMonitor closelyApproaching readiness, check daily
Yellow, light, slight wrinkleHarvest if frost threatensCan finish drying off vine
Tan or brown, very light, paperyHarvest immediatelyOptimal maturity reached
Brown with soft spotsHarvest and inspectMay have moisture damage
Mold visibleRemove and discardContamination ruins fiber

Handling Frost Threats

If frost approaches before gourds fully mature, harvest all remaining fruits regardless of development stage. Partially mature gourds can continue drying indoors in warm, well-ventilated locations. Results will be inferior to vine-dried specimens but still usable for many purposes.

Processing Your Harvest: From Gourd to Usable Sponge

Harvesting marks the halfway point in creating usable loofah sponges. Proper processing removes unwanted material while preserving fiber integrity and appearance.

Peeling and Cleaning Methods

Several approaches work for removing the outer skin, each with advantages.

Dry Peeling Method

Fully dried gourds with papery skin peel most easily. Simply crack the skin and peel away in strips. This method works best for gourds dried completely on the vine and produces the cleanest fibers with minimal additional processing.

Soaking Method

Gourds with stubborn skin benefit from soaking in warm water for several hours to overnight. The skin softens and separates from underlying fibers. This method requires more follow-up rinsing but handles less-than-ideal specimens effectively.

Skin Removal Comparison

MethodBest ForTime RequiredProsCons
Dry peelingFully mature gourds5 to 10 minutesClean fibers, minimal messOnly works on dry specimens
Brief soak 1 to 2 hoursMostly dry gourds2 to 3 hours totalBalances ease and qualityRequires drying time after
Extended soak overnightGreen-picked gourds12 to 24 hoursHandles immature specimensRisk of fiber softening
Composting methodAny maturity1 to 2 weeksMinimal effortWeather dependent, variable results

Seed Removal and Fiber Cleaning

After peeling, shake out loose seeds and save viable ones for future planting. Remaining seeds and pulp require flushing with running water. Squeeze and rinse repeatedly until water runs clear and no plant material remains trapped in fiber chambers.

Stubborn pulp residue indicates incomplete maturation. Extended soaking followed by vigorous rinsing usually removes remaining material. Persistent pulp may require light scrubbing with a brush, though this risks damaging fibers.

Optional Bleaching for Appearance

Natural loofah color ranges from cream to tan to brown depending on variety and processing. For uniform lighter color preferred in retail applications, bleach treatment lightens fibers.

Bleaching Protocol

StepSolutionDurationPurpose
110 percent household bleach30 to 60 minutesInitial lightening
2Fresh water rinse5 to 10 minutesRemove bleach
3Water plus 1 tablespoon vinegar per gallon10 to 15 minutesNeutralize remaining bleach
4Final fresh water rinse5 minutesRemove vinegar
5Complete dryingUntil thoroughly dryPrevent mold growth

Final Drying and Storage

Processed loofahs must dry completely before storage or use. Place in direct sunlight or warm, well-ventilated area for 3 to 7 days. Squeeze periodically to check for internal moisture. Any dampness invites mold growth that ruins the sponge.

Store dried loofahs in breathable containers or open shelving. Avoid plastic bags or sealed containers that trap humidity. Properly dried and stored loofahs maintain quality for 12 to 18 months.

Diverse Applications for Your Loofah Harvest

Successfully grown and processed loofahs serve numerous purposes beyond the typical shower scrubber. Understanding applications helps you utilize your entire harvest and reveals market opportunities for larger scale growers.

Personal Care Uses

The primary application remains body exfoliation. Natural loofah fibers provide ideal texture for removing dead skin cells, improving circulation, and preparing skin for moisturizers. Different fiber densities suit varying skin sensitivities.

Loofahs also create excellent facial exfoliators when cut into small portions. The body loofah category demonstrates the variety of shapes and sizes available for personal care applications.

Household Cleaning Applications

Loofah excels at kitchen and general cleaning tasks. The slightly abrasive texture removes stuck food and grime without scratching most surfaces. Dishes, countertops, stovetops, and bathroom fixtures all benefit from loofah scrubbing.

Unlike synthetic sponges that harbor bacteria, loofahs dry quickly and resist microbial growth when properly maintained. The natural material also biodegrades completely at end of life. Kitchen loofah products represent a growing market segment.

Pet Care and Specialty Applications

Loofah works wonderfully for pet grooming, gently removing loose fur while distributing natural oils through the coat. The texture provides light massage that most animals enjoy. Pet and spa applications continue expanding as pet owners seek natural alternatives.

Craft and Decorative Uses

Creative applications include soap embedding, where loofah slices are incorporated into handmade soaps. Crafters use loofah in various projects, and the natural texture adds interest to decorative displays.

Frequently Asked Questions

What is the best time of year to plant loofah seeds?

Plant loofah seeds outdoors after your last frost date when soil temperatures consistently exceed 18 degrees Celsius. In most temperate regions, this means late spring planting between April and June depending on your location. Starting seeds indoors 6 to 8 weeks earlier extends your effective growing season in cooler climates.

How many loofah gourds can one plant produce?

A healthy loofah vine typically produces 5 to 15 gourds depending on growing conditions, variety, and care. Optimal conditions including full sun, consistent water, adequate fertilization, and sturdy trellising maximize production. Plants stressed by drought, nutrient deficiency, or disease produce fewer and smaller gourds.

Can I eat loofah gourds before they mature?

Yes, young loofah gourds are edible and popular in Asian cuisines. Harvest when 4 to 6 inches long and still tender. The flesh tastes similar to zucchini with a slightly sweet flavor. Once fibrous tissue develops, usually beyond 6 to 8 inches, gourds become too tough for culinary use.

Why are my loofah flowers falling off without producing fruit?

Flower drop typically indicates pollination failure. Early flowers are usually all male and naturally drop after releasing pollen. Female flowers appearing later require pollination to set fruit. Insufficient pollinator activity, extreme heat during flowering, or nutrient imbalances cause female flower drop. Hand pollination resolves most fruit set problems.

What causes brown spots or discoloration on harvested loofahs?

Brown spots typically indicate moisture damage from rain, overhead watering, or insufficient drying after processing. Mold may follow discoloration if conditions persist. Minor spots can be trimmed away, but extensive discoloration suggests compromised fiber integrity. Prevention through proper drying and storage protects your harvest.
